Everything You Ever Wanted To Know About MLM

For someone looking for a home-based business, multi level marketing (MLM) may be the perfect option. Also called referral level or network marketing, MLM offers you double commissions.

In other words, apart from the commission you get for the sales of your product, you also get the commission from sales of those you bring to the program.

While MLM programs have been dismissed as scams, not all are there to simply con you. Here is how MLM works. After making a starting investment, you will get the supplies needed for the sale of a particular product. Apart from selling, you refer other people to the program. Each time you make a successful sale you get a commission, but so does the person who referred you to the program. Of course, you can also earn money from the sales of products by people you brought into the program.

The trick with MLM is to recruit as many people into the program as possible. In reality, MLM puts more importance on the recruiting than selling. The more people you refer to the program, the more money you can get from their sales.

MLM has its pros and cons. On the positive side, you can work from the freedom of your home, and have flexible work hours. Plus, the destiny of the business lies in your own hands.

However, on the flip side, the initial investment can be quite high. Plus, you have to sell the product which you receive while making that investment. In many cases, those products are expensive, and selling them can be an arduous task. The frequency of success with MLM is very low. One reason is that most people give up after a few months, when it could actually take a lot more time to rake in the profits.

Another consideration is the general opinion of the public, who see MLM programs as scams. Because of this reason, it can be extremely tough to convince people to join the program. If you’re genuinely interested in investing in an MLM program, it is best to do comprehensive research on the company and the products you will be selling.
